软路由支持VLAN吗

软路由支持VLAN虚拟局域网,还可以通过软件配置来实现各种网络功能。VLAN是一种重要的网络技术,软路由当然也支持。通过合理的配置和管理,可以将软路由打造成为一台功能强大的网络设备,为用户提供更加便利和安全的网络服务。

软路由是一种基于软件实现的路由器,通常采用通用的计算机硬件,例如常见的 Intel x86 架构的 CPU 和网卡,通过特定的软件进行路由功能的实现。软路由相对于传统的硬件路由器,具有成本低、可定制化、易于扩展等优点,因此近年来越来越受到用户的青睐。

软路由 ZimaBoard

VLAN(Virtual Local Area Network)是一种虚拟的局域网技术,可以将一个物理局域网划分成多个逻辑上独立的子网,从而便于网络管理和安全隔离。在企业网络中,VLAN 技术被广泛应用,可以将不同部门或者不同功能的设备分配到不同的 VLAN 中,从而达到网络资源隔离和安全控制的目的。

那么,软路由是否支持 VLAN 呢?答案是肯定的。软路由通常采用通用的网卡,而现代的网卡一般都支持 VLAN 技术。因此,只要软路由的操作系统支持 VLAN 功能,就可以通过软件配置来实现 VLAN 的划分和管理。

下面以 OpenWrt 为例,介绍软路由如何支持 VLAN。

OpenWrt 是一种开源的嵌入式操作系统,可以运行在通用的路由器硬件上,也可以运行在 PC 或者虚拟机中。OpenWrt 提供了强大的网络功能和管理接口,支持 VLAN、QoS、防火墙等特性,因此被广泛应用于各种网络设备中。

在 OpenWrt 中,VLAN 的配置非常简单。首先,需要确认网卡是否支持 VLAN。可以通过执行以下命令来查看:

root@OpenWrt:~# ethtool -i eth0
driver: e1000e
version: 5.11.0-34-generic
firmware-version: 0.6-4
expansion-rom-version:
bus-info: 0000:00:03.0
supports-statistics: yes
supports-test: yes
supports-eeprom-access: yes
supports-register-dump: yes
supports-priv-flags: yes
root@OpenWrt:~#

其中,eth0 是网卡的名称,可以根据实际情况进行替换。如果输出中包含“VLAN”字样,表示该网卡支持 VLAN。

接下来,需要安装 VLAN 的软件包。在 OpenWrt 中,可以通过执行以下命令来安装:

root@OpenWrt:~# opkg update
root@OpenWrt:~# opkg install kmod-8021q

安装完成后,就可以进行 VLAN 的配置了。以创建一个名为“vlan10”的 VLAN 为例,可以执行以下命令:

root@OpenWrt:~# vconfig add eth0 10
Added VLAN with VID == 10 to IF -:eth0:-
root@OpenWrt:~#

其中,eth0 是物理网卡的名称,10 是 VLAN 的 ID。执行成功后,就可以看到一个名为“eth0.10”的虚拟网卡被创建了。

最后,还需要配置 VLAN 的 IP 地址和路由。可以通过执行以下命令来完成:

root@OpenWrt:~# ifconfig eth0.10 192.168.10.1 netmask 255.255.255.0 up
root@OpenWrt:~# route add -net 192.168.10.0 netmask 255.255.255.0 dev eth0.10

其中,192.168.10.1 是 VLAN 的 IP 地址,255.255.255.0 是子网掩码。执行成功后,就可以在该 VLAN 中添加设备,并进行通信了。

总之,软路由是一种非常灵活和可定制化的网络设备,可以通过软件配置来实现各种网络功能。VLAN 是一种重要的网络技术,软路由当然也支持。通过合理的配置和管理,可以将软路由打造成为一台功能强大的网络设备,为用户提供更加便利和安全的网络服务。

文章来自互联网,只做分享使用。发布者:小白测评,转转请注明出处:https://www.baoxiaoke.com/article/188962.html

(0)
上一篇 2024-09-22 07:15
下一篇 2024-09-22 07:45

相关推荐

联系我们

在线咨询: QQ交谈

邮件:442814395@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信